John Lennon and The Peace Globes Devoted to Him

(designed by Starr and Mia at Here Comes A Girl In The Form of A Girl)

Ever since The BlogBlast For Peace movement began back in 2006, I've kept a special category in this Gallery for posts and peace globes devoted to John Lennon's music and words. Here are just a few of the links and globes made with John Lennon as an inspiration. Click the globe to be taken to the blogger's site who designed the globe.
Imagine. He would be 70 years old this weekend.
The peace is still reverberating and his influence lives on.
Many peace bloggers today still refer to this iconic man of peace to rock the peace on Peace Globes Day. Here are just a few. I can't wait to see the ways in which he will be honored this year on November 4.
